

MADRID - dogs, cats, hamsters, ducks and even pigs have marched on Monday, January 17, in English churches to be blessed on the occasion of St. Anthony, the patron saint of animals.
" God bless this animal and that Saint-Antoine protects him from all evil ," recited the father Juan Villar, the priest of the Church of Saint Anthony of Madrid, by sprinkling holy water animals supplied by their owners, even cats who do not like.
Once blessed, the animals were taken in procession through the neighborhood of Chueca in the center of the capital.
Alongside the line of faithful came to bless their animals, others flocked to a small window of the church which were distributed rolls, manufactured by a secret recipe in order to remain soft for long.
each believer received three rolls, one of whom, according to tradition must be kept for a whole year almost a coin to make him work and health and ensure the blessings of the saint.
The Feast of San Antonio Abad is a strong tradition in Madrid, where it is celebrated since the early 19th century with the exception of a few brackets.
The ritual is observed throughout Spain, as in Burgos, northern, or the Balearic Islands where the Bishop of Ibiza and Formentera, Vicente Juan Segura, has also blessed the animals.
